Searched refs:hwc_display_contents_1_t (Results 1 - 15 of 15) sorted by relevance

/hardware/qcom/display/libhwcomposer/
H A Dhwc_mdpcomp.h157 static bool configure(hwc_context_t *ctx, hwc_display_contents_1_t* list);
160 static int draw(hwc_context_t *ctx, hwc_display_contents_1_t *list);
172 static void setMDPCompLayerFlags(hwc_display_contents_1_t* list);
174 hwc_display_contents_1_t* list);
183 static bool is_doable(hwc_context_t *ctx, hwc_display_contents_1_t* list);
185 static bool setup(hwc_context_t* ctx, hwc_display_contents_1_t* list);
191 static int mark_layers(hwc_context_t *ctx, hwc_display_contents_1_t* list,
194 static bool parse_and_allocate(hwc_context_t* ctx, hwc_display_contents_1_t* list,
202 hwc_display_contents_1_t* list,
213 static void reset( hwc_context_t *ctx, hwc_display_contents_1_t* lis
[all...]
H A Dhwc_copybit.h42 static bool prepare(hwc_context_t *ctx, hwc_display_contents_1_t *list);
44 static bool draw(hwc_context_t *ctx, hwc_display_contents_1_t *list, EGLDisplay dpy,
56 hwc_display_contents_1_t *list);
58 const hwc_display_contents_1_t *list);
81 static unsigned int getRGBRenderingArea (const hwc_display_contents_1_t *list);
H A Dhwc_extonly.h31 static bool prepare(hwc_context_t *ctx, hwc_display_contents_1_t *list);
33 static bool draw(hwc_context_t *ctx, hwc_display_contents_1_t *list);
H A Dhwc_video.h29 static bool prepare(hwc_context_t *ctx, hwc_display_contents_1_t *list,
32 static bool draw(hwc_context_t *ctx, hwc_display_contents_1_t *list,
H A Dhwc.cpp89 hwc_display_contents_1_t *list) {
112 hwc_display_contents_1_t *list) {
140 hwc_display_contents_1_t** displays)
150 hwc_display_contents_1_t *list = displays[i];
256 static int hwc_set_primary(hwc_context_t *ctx, hwc_display_contents_1_t* list) {
287 hwc_display_contents_1_t* list) {
322 hwc_display_contents_1_t** displays)
334 hwc_display_contents_1_t* list = displays[i];
H A Dhwc_extonly.cpp33 bool ExtOnly::prepare(hwc_context_t *ctx, hwc_display_contents_1_t *list) {
123 bool ExtOnly::draw(hwc_context_t *ctx, hwc_display_contents_1_t *list)
H A Dhwc_utils.h88 void setListStats(hwc_context_t *ctx, const hwc_display_contents_1_t *list,
99 int hwc_sync(hwc_context_t *ctx, hwc_display_contents_1_t* list, int dpy);
H A Dhwc_copybit.cpp116 bool CopyBit::canUseCopybitForRGB(hwc_context_t *ctx, hwc_display_contents_1_t *list) {
157 unsigned int CopyBit::getRGBRenderingArea(const hwc_display_contents_1_t *list) {
173 bool CopyBit::prepare(hwc_context_t *ctx, hwc_display_contents_1_t *list) {
212 bool CopyBit::draw(hwc_context_t *ctx, hwc_display_contents_1_t *list, EGLDisplay dpy,
471 bool CopyBit::validateParams(hwc_context_t *ctx, const hwc_display_contents_1_t *list) {
H A Dhwc_mdpcomp.cpp125 void MDPComp::reset(hwc_context_t *ctx, hwc_display_contents_1_t* list ) {
342 bool MDPComp::is_doable(hwc_context_t *ctx, hwc_display_contents_1_t* list) {
373 void MDPComp::setMDPCompLayerFlags(hwc_display_contents_1_t* list) {
414 hwc_display_contents_1_t* list, layer_mdp_info* layer_info,
481 hwc_display_contents_1_t* list,
524 hwc_display_contents_1_t* list, frame_info& current_frame ) {
589 bool MDPComp::setup(hwc_context_t* ctx, hwc_display_contents_1_t* list) {
657 void MDPComp::unsetMDPCompLayerFlags(hwc_context_t* ctx, hwc_display_contents_1_t* list)
671 int MDPComp::draw(hwc_context_t *ctx, hwc_display_contents_1_t* list) {
797 bool MDPComp::configure(hwc_context_t *ctx, hwc_display_contents_1_t* lis
[all...]
H A Dhwc_utils.cpp115 const hwc_display_contents_1_t *list, int dpy) {
207 int hwc_sync(hwc_context_t *ctx, hwc_display_contents_1_t* list, int dpy) {
H A Dhwc_video.cpp32 bool VideoOverlay::prepare(hwc_context_t *ctx, hwc_display_contents_1_t *list,
292 bool VideoOverlay::draw(hwc_context_t *ctx, hwc_display_contents_1_t *list,
/hardware/libhardware/include/hardware/
H A Dhwcomposer.h205 * hwc_display_contents_1_t::flags values
276 } hwc_display_contents_1_t; typedef in typeref:struct:hwc_display_contents_1
381 size_t numDisplays, hwc_display_contents_1_t** displays);
427 size_t numDisplays, hwc_display_contents_1_t** displays);
/hardware/libhardware/modules/hwcomposer/
H A Dhwcomposer.cpp71 size_t numDisplays, hwc_display_contents_1_t** displays) {
82 size_t numDisplays, hwc_display_contents_1_t** displays)
/hardware/samsung_slsi/exynos5/libhwc/
H A Dhwc.cpp815 hwc_display_contents_1_t* contents)
1007 hwc_display_contents_1_t* contents)
1047 size_t numDisplays, hwc_display_contents_1_t** displays)
1054 hwc_display_contents_1_t *fimd_contents = displays[HWC_DISPLAY_PRIMARY];
1055 hwc_display_contents_1_t *hdmi_contents = displays[HWC_DISPLAY_EXTERNAL];
1352 hwc_display_contents_1_t* contents)
1449 hwc_display_contents_1_t* contents)
1509 hwc_display_contents_1_t* contents)
1592 size_t numDisplays, hwc_display_contents_1_t** displays)
1599 hwc_display_contents_1_t *fimd_content
[all...]
/hardware/ti/omap4xxx/hwc/
H A Dhwc.c242 static void dump_set_info(omap4_hwc_device_t *hwc_dev, hwc_display_contents_1_t* list)
966 static void gather_layer_statistics(omap4_hwc_device_t *hwc_dev, struct counts *num, hwc_display_contents_1_t *list)
1191 static void check_sync_fds(size_t numDisplays, hwc_display_contents_1_t** displays)
1196 hwc_display_contents_1_t* list = displays[i];
1218 hwc_display_contents_1_t** displays)
1224 hwc_display_contents_1_t* list = displays[0]; // ignore displays beyond the first
1466 size_t numDisplays, hwc_display_contents_1_t** displays)
1474 hwc_display_contents_1_t* list = displays[0]; // ignore displays beyond the first

Completed in 210 milliseconds